titleOfInvention Compound preparation for preventing and treating damping off and preparation method thereof
abstract The invention relates to a compound preparation for preventing and treating damping off. A preparation method comprises the following steps: weighing copper calcium sulphate, ferrous sulfate, white alum, potassium permanganate, thiophanate-methyl wettable powder and monopotassium phosphate, mixing all the components, adding clean water, uniformly stirring for later use, then weighing radix astragali seu hedysari, radix lithospermi, goldthread roots, radix gentianae and borax, adding the previous four components into clean water for decoction, adding filtrate into the borax for later use, and uniformly mixing twice obtained products to obtain a finished product. The preparation is freshly used immediately after being prepared; all the components cooperate with one another to prevent and treat funguses on seedling plants, and funguses in soil are also killed at the same time; the monopotassium phosphate achieves the effect of enhancing the disease resistance of the plants; after being used for a period of time as required, the compound preparation can effectively prevent and treat the damping off; the effect is better than the treatment effect of the conventional drug.
